Australian Open: The schedule for Wednesday, January 22

Continuation and conclusion of the Australian Open 2025 quarter-finals this Wednesday.

Following Zverev and Djokovic's qualification for the last four in the men's draw and Sabalenka and Badosa's in the women's, four new matches take place on Rod Laver Arena.

Three matches will take place during the day, starting at 11:30 a.m. local time (1:30 a.m. in France).

First, the last two quarters of the women's draw. Elina Svitolina and Madison Keys will battle it out for a place in the semi-finals, followed by Iga Swiatek against Emma Navarro.

In mid-afternoon, Ben Shelton and Lorenzo Sonego will take to the court in the men's singles.

Finally, in the night session, Jannik Sinner and local player Alex De Minaur meet in what promises to be an electric atmosphere.
